🎓 Champion Elementary's New Principal Focuses on Positivity

Champion Elementary is entering the new school year with new leadership and an optimistic outlook. Samantha Fabulich, formerly the school's assistant principal, has been named principal and says creating a positive, supportive culture will be her top priority. A lifelong Volusia County educator, Fabulich hopes to build on the school's recent improvement from a "C" to a "B" school grade while strengthening science, English language arts and attendance. Champion will also introduce a new STEM teacher to spark student interest in robotics, engineering and coding. Inspired by the school's mission to support every child, Fabulich and her staff have adopted a new motto: "Be the One," encouraging students and staff alike to lead with kindness, positivity and compassion.

🚧 Overnight I-95 Ramp Closures Planned in Ormond Beach

Motorists traveling through Ormond Beach should expect overnight detours beginning July 14 as the Florida Department of Transportation temporarily closes the southbound Interstate 95 exit ramp to U.S. 1. The closures will continue through July 16 and resume July 19 through the morning of July 21 while crews complete roadway work. Drivers traveling southbound on I-95 who need to reach U.S. 1 will be directed to Exit 278 and follow a posted detour before reconnecting with U.S. 1 farther south. FDOT advises motorists to allow extra travel time, reduce speeds through work zones and watch for changing traffic patterns. Construction schedules remain subject to change because of weather or other unforeseen conditions.

🌿 Update: Blue Spring Reservations Filling Quickly Before New Rules Take Effect

Blue Spring State Park's new reservation system is already generating strong demand ahead of its July 15 launch. Beginning that day, every day-use visitor—including annual passholdersmust reserve entry online before arriving at the park. The new system is designed to reduce long entrance lines and eliminate the uncertainty many visitors have experienced during busy summer weekends. Reservations are already filling quickly for both July and August, reflecting the park's continued popularity. Visitors say the advance booking process provides peace of mind by guaranteeing entry after long drives, rather than arriving only to find the park has reached capacity. Blue Spring joins several other Florida state parks that already require advance reservations.

🗳️ Vote-by-Mail Ballots Head to Volusia Voters

Mail-in ballots are beginning to arrive for Volusia County voters who requested them for the Aug. 18 Primary Election, and election officials are encouraging residents to review important deadlines now. The deadline to register to vote or change party affiliation is July 20, while requests for vote-by-mail ballots must be submitted by 5 p.m. on Aug. 6. Early voting will take place Aug. 8 through Aug. 15, and completed mail ballots must be received by the Supervisor of Elections Office no later than 7 p.m. on Election Day, Aug. 18. Officials also remind voters to carefully follow ballot instructions and fully fill in each selection to help ensure ballots are processed accurately. Voters can review their sample ballot, request or track a mail ballot, and find additional election information at volusiaelections.gov.
